Ozempic is a medication administered through injection that has gained attention for its effects on appetite and weight management. It is part of a class of drugs that influence hormones involved in blood sugar regulation and hunger signals. Research on this medication has focused on its ability to help individuals manage eating habits and support healthier lifestyle choices.Studies indicate that the active component in Ozempic interacts with specific receptors in the brain and digestive system. These receptors help regulate feelings of fullness, reducing the urge to eat excessively. The mechanism is linked to the hormone GLP-1, which plays a role in signaling satiety and slowing the emptying of the stomach.

Understanding the Mechanism of Action

Interaction with GLP-1 Receptors

Ozempic targets GLP-1 receptors, which are found in both the brain and gastrointestinal tract. Activation of these receptors sends signals to the brain that reduce hunger and promote feelings of satiety. This dual action supports both a slower digestive process and a decrease in the desire to eat more frequently.

Influence on Gastric Emptying

Slower gastric emptying is a key factor in how Ozempic affects appetite. When the stomach empties more gradually, meals feel more satisfying for longer periods. This effect reduces the need to snack between meals and encourages adherence to regular eating schedules, promoting overall dietary consistency.
